One of the defining features of online gaming is its emphasis on social interaction. Unlike traditional single-player games where the player’s experience is largely solitary, online games provide a platform for players to connect with others in real-time, forming friendships, alliances, and rivalries along the way. From voice chat to text messaging, players can communicate with each other, strategize, and coordinate their actions to achieve common goals, creating a sense of camaraderie and teamwork that transcends physical boundaries.

Moreover, online gaming has become a fertile ground for cultural exchange and cross-cultural communication. As players from different countries and backgrounds converge in virtual worlds, they bring with them their unique perspectives, languages, and traditions, enriching the gaming experience with diversity and inclusivity. Through shared experiences and interactions, players have the opportunity to learn about other cultures, challenge stereotypes, and forge meaningful connections that extend beyond the confines of the game.

The popularity of online gaming has also given rise to a thriving esports industry, where professional players compete in tournaments and championships for lucrative prizes and global recognition. With millions of viewers tuning in to watch their favorite teams and players compete in games like League of Legends, Dota 2, and Counter-Strike: Global Offensive, esports has emerged as a legitimate form of entertainment, rivaling traditional sports in terms of viewership and revenue.
